To promote a better quality of life for families living in poverty by investing in the human and social capital of those families and at the same time reducing poverty by providing them with the necessary means to help themselves. To promote a better quality of life for families living in poverty by investing in the human and social capital of those families and at the same time reducing poverty by providing them with the necessary means to help themselves. To create a bridge so that poor families are linked to the social networks within SVG To create a bridge so that poor families are linked to the social networks within SVG

The Ministry that will serve as the main implementing agency is the Ministry of National Mobilisation, Social Development, Youth and Sports.

Which consists of personalized accompaniment by a Family Support Counselor/ Social Worker thus helping the family make the necessary adjustments and fulfill their commitments for improving their own lives.
